A theoretical model of line shape function and its impact on the measured results is presented, which is based on direct absorption and wavelength modulation spectroscopy (WMS) for gas concentration detection under different pressures. Methods of linear fitting and result modification have been illustrated and compared. A new testing system with the result modification method used for water vapor concentration detection under different pressures between 1 and 7 atm is applied. With an additional pressure sensor placed in the gas cell and calibration performed, relationships between the amplitude of the second harmonic and concentration of the target gas under different pressures can be obtained.
